Essential Skills for Effective Risk Management

EDPs in Risk Management Strategies focus on imparting a unique blend of technical, business, and interpersonal skills that are critical for success in high-performance projects. Some of the essential skills that participants can expect to develop include:

  • Risk identification and assessment: The ability to identify, assess, and prioritize risks is crucial in high-performance projects. EDPs in Risk Management Strategies teach participants how to use advanced risk assessment tools and techniques to identify potential risks and develop effective mitigation strategies.

  • Strategic thinking: High-performance projects require leaders who can think strategically and make informed decisions that balance risk and reward. EDPs in Risk Management Strategies help participants develop a strategic mindset that enables them to navigate complex project landscapes and make informed decisions.

  • Collaboration and communication: Effective risk management requires collaboration and communication among stakeholders, team members, and external partners. EDPs in Risk Management Strategies emphasize the importance of building strong relationships and communicating effectively to ensure that all stakeholders are aligned and working towards a common goal.

Best Practices for Effective Risk Management

EDPs in Risk Management Strategies also focus on imparting best practices that have been proven to drive project success. Some of the best practices that participants can expect to learn include:

  • Establishing a risk management framework: A well-defined risk management framework is essential for identifying, assessing, and mitigating risks. EDPs in Risk Management Strategies teach participants how to establish a risk management framework that is tailored to their organization's specific needs and goals.

  • Conducting regular risk reviews: Regular risk reviews are critical for identifying and mitigating emerging risks. EDPs in Risk Management Strategies emphasize the importance of conducting regular risk reviews and provide participants with practical tools and techniques for doing so.

  • Fostering a culture of risk awareness: A culture of risk awareness is essential for effective risk management. EDPs in Risk Management Strategies teach participants how to foster a culture of risk awareness within their organizations and provide them with practical strategies for promoting a risk-aware mindset.
